Security and complexity slow the next phase of enterprise AI agent adoption
Enterprise AI agents are embedded in routine business processes, particularly inside engineering and IT operations. Many organizations report active production deployments, and agent development ranks high on strategic agendas. Pretend Disk Format: PDFs harbor new dangers
A particularly insidious phishing campaign is disguising malware pretending to be ordinary PDF documents behind links to virtual hard disks.
